We’re a place where you just might be a perfect fit.Our Team:As part of the Municipal Policing Contract, the City of Airdrie provides administrative and operational support to the members of the Airdrie RCMP. The Municipal Support Unit consists of a variety of positions and responsibilities within the detachment. We are looking for a dedicated and positive individual to join our team as a Watch Clerk.Watch Clerks form an integral part of the unit, supporting General Duty Patrol members working days, nights, weekends and statutory holidays. Watch Clerks are responsible for providing a wide range of complex and confidential administrative and operational support in a dynamic and challenging workplace.This position will be responsible for relaying information to members on patrol regarding ongoing files to ensure RCMP members have all pertinent information as officer safety is critical. A high degree of accuracy and an eye for detail are required when preparing documents for court disclosure and entering data into several police database systems.
